This freshly renovated three-bedroom semi-detached home in Haddenham offers a straightforward, move-in-ready option for families or buyers seeking village life with modern comforts. The living room and kitchen are presented in a contemporary style with laminate flooring and double glazing, creating bright, low-maintenance living spaces. The property occupies a generous plot with a fully enclosed rear garden — ideal for children, pets, and outdoor entertaining.
Practical features include a private driveway for off-street parking and freehold tenure, giving long-term ownership simplicity. The home sits in a small-town fringe location with easy access to local amenities, a pub and post box, and a choice of good-rated primary and secondary schools nearby. Connectivity is strong, with excellent mobile signal and fast broadband supporting remote working or streaming.
Buyers should note the property uses electric storage heaters and electricity as the main fuel, which can be more expensive than gas heating. The cavity walls are recorded as built without installed insulation (assumed), so there is clear scope to improve thermal efficiency and reduce running costs. The house is a 1930s–1940s build and, while tastefully updated internally, may still benefit from targeted energy-efficiency upgrades.
At £280,000 for approximately 919 sq ft, the home presents good value for a renovated three-bedroom in a desirable rural-trait village. It will particularly suit families and first-time buyers wanting a contemporary, low-maintenance home with outside space, while buyers looking for the lowest possible running costs should factor in potential heating and insulation improvements.
